MCPcopy
hub / github.com/deepspeedai/DeepSpeed / get_args

Function get_args

tests/small_model_debugging/test_model.py:50–63  ·  view source on GitHub ↗
(tmpdir, config_dict)

Source from the content-addressed store, hash-verified

48
49
50def get_args(tmpdir, config_dict):
51 parser = argparse.ArgumentParser()
52 parser.add_argument("--local_rank", type=int, default=0)
53 parser.add_argument('--zero', type=int, default=0)
54 parser.add_argument('--zero_hpz_partition_size', type=int, default=1)
55 args = parser.parse_args() #args=''
56
57 config_dict["zero_optimization"]["stage"] = args.zero
58 config_dict["zero_optimization"]["zero_hpz_partition_size"] = args.zero_hpz_partition_size
59 print('config_dict["zero_optimization"]', config_dict["zero_optimization"])
60 config_path = create_config_from_dict(tmpdir, config_dict)
61
62 args.deepspeed_config = config_path
63 return args
64
65
66def print0(msg):

Callers 1

test_model.pyFile · 0.70

Calls 1

create_config_from_dictFunction · 0.70

Tested by

no test coverage detected

Used in the wild real call sites across dependent graphs

searching dependent graphs…